技术博客
技术革新之光芒:SkyScanner如何通过可观测性优化旅行体验

技术革新之光芒:SkyScanner如何通过可观测性优化旅行体验

作者: 万维易源
2025-05-27
技术革新可观测性工程成本用户体验
### 摘要 旅游搜索引擎SkyScanner通过技术革新显著提升了系统的可观测性,不仅大幅降低了工程成本,还优化了用户体验。通过对技术栈的全面改造,工程师的工作效率得以提高,旅行者也因此获得了更流畅的服务体验,展现了技术进步对行业发展的积极推动作用。 ### 关键词 技术革新, 可观测性, 工程成本, 用户体验, SkyScanner ## 一、技术可观测性的重要性与挑战 ### 1.1 技术可观测性在软件开发中的作用 技术可观测性是现代软件开发中不可或缺的一环,它不仅帮助工程师更好地理解系统运行状态,还为优化性能和降低成本提供了坚实的基础。SkyScanner通过引入先进的可观测性技术栈,成功实现了对复杂系统的全面监控与分析。这一革新使得工程师能够快速定位问题根源,从而显著缩短了故障修复时间。 从技术角度来看,可观测性不仅仅是一个工具集,更是一种方法论。它结合了日志记录、指标监控以及分布式追踪等多维度数据,为开发团队提供了一个全方位的视角来审视系统健康状况。例如,在SkyScanner的技术升级过程中,他们采用了现代化的日志管理系统,将原本分散的数据整合到一个统一平台中,这不仅提高了数据处理效率,也让工程师能够更快地响应用户需求。 此外,技术可观测性的提升还带来了工程成本的大幅下降。通过减少不必要的资源浪费和重复劳动,SkyScanner有效降低了运维开销。这种成本节约直接转化为更高的投资回报率(ROI),同时也让企业有更多资金投入到创新研发中,形成良性循环。 ### 1.2 当前旅游搜索引擎的技术瓶颈 尽管旅游搜索引擎行业在过去几年取得了长足进步,但仍然面临诸多技术瓶颈。其中最突出的问题之一便是系统的复杂性和扩展性不足。随着全球旅行者数量的增长,传统架构逐渐显现出其局限性——高延迟、低可用性和难以维护的代码库成为制约发展的主要障碍。 以SkyScanner为例,在未进行技术革新之前,其后台系统曾因缺乏有效的可观测性而陷入困境。当用户搜索航班或酒店时,如果某个环节出现延迟,整个请求链路可能会被阻塞,导致用户体验大打折扣。同时,由于无法精准定位问题所在,工程师往往需要花费大量时间排查错误,进一步拖累了项目进度。 为了突破这些瓶颈,SkyScanner采取了一系列措施,包括重构核心算法、优化数据库查询以及增强网络传输效率。更重要的是,他们意识到单纯依赖传统监控手段已无法满足日益增长的需求,因此果断转向了新一代可观测性解决方案。这一决策不仅解决了现有痛点,还为未来业务扩展奠定了坚实基础。 总而言之,当前旅游搜索引擎的技术瓶颈并非不可逾越,关键在于是否愿意拥抱变革并积极采用新技术。正如SkyScanner所展示的那样,通过持续改进可观测性,不仅可以降低工程成本,还能大幅提升用户体验,最终实现商业价值的最大化。 ## 二、SkyScanner技术革新的路径 ### 2.1 技术栈的彻底改造及其影响 在SkyScanner的技术革新历程中,技术栈的彻底改造无疑是最具里程碑意义的一步。通过引入现代化可观测性工具,SkyScanner不仅重新定义了其系统架构,还为整个行业树立了标杆。例如,他们将传统的日志管理系统替换为更高效的分布式追踪平台,这一改变使得工程师能够以毫秒级的速度定位问题所在,极大地提升了故障排查效率。 此外,SkyScanner还对数据存储和处理方式进行了全面优化。通过整合多维度数据源,如实时指标、日志记录以及用户行为分析,他们构建了一个高度集成的可观测性框架。这种框架不仅让工程师能够从全局视角审视系统运行状态,还为后续的数据驱动决策提供了坚实基础。据内部数据显示,这一技术升级使SkyScanner的整体运维成本降低了约30%,同时显著减少了因系统故障导致的服务中断时间。 更重要的是,技术栈的改造直接推动了用户体验的提升。例如,当用户搜索航班时,系统能够更快地响应请求,并提供更加精准的结果推荐。这种无缝衔接的服务体验,不仅增强了用户的满意度,也为SkyScanner带来了更高的市场竞争力。 ### 2.2 工程师工作效率的提升路径 技术可观测性的增强,不仅改变了SkyScanner的系统架构,也深刻影响了工程师的工作方式。通过引入先进的工具和方法论,工程师们得以从繁琐的手动排查中解放出来,从而专注于更具创造性的任务。 首先,SkyScanner的新可观测性技术栈大幅缩短了问题诊断时间。在过去,工程师可能需要花费数小时甚至数天来定位一个复杂的性能瓶颈,而现在,借助分布式追踪和实时监控功能,这一过程通常只需几分钟即可完成。根据团队反馈,这种效率的提升直接转化为生产力的增长,每位工程师的日均任务完成量提高了近40%。 其次,SkyScanner还通过培训和知识共享活动,帮助工程师更好地掌握新技术。例如,定期举办的技术研讨会和工作坊,不仅促进了团队成员之间的协作,还激发了更多创新想法的涌现。这些举措不仅提升了工程师的专业技能,也让整个团队的文化氛围变得更加积极向上。 最后,值得一提的是,工程师效率的提升并非孤立存在,而是与用户体验的优化形成了良性循环。当工程师能够更快地解决问题并推出新功能时,用户自然会感受到服务的持续改进,而这反过来又激励工程师不断追求更高的标准。正是在这种相互促进的关系中,SkyScanner实现了技术与业务的双重突破。 ## 三、优化用户体验的策略 ### 3.1 用户体验与系统可观测性的关系 在当今数字化时代,用户体验已成为衡量企业成功与否的重要指标之一。对于旅游搜索引擎SkyScanner而言,技术可观测性的提升不仅是一项工程上的突破,更是对用户需求深刻理解的体现。通过将多维度数据整合到一个统一的可观测性框架中,SkyScanner实现了从“被动响应”到“主动优化”的转变。这种转变使得工程师能够更敏锐地捕捉到用户行为中的细微变化,并据此调整系统性能。 例如,当用户在搜索航班时遇到延迟问题,传统的监控工具可能需要数小时才能定位原因,而SkyScanner的新技术栈可以在毫秒级内完成这一过程。根据内部数据显示,这一改进使服务中断时间减少了约70%,从而显著提升了用户的满意度。更重要的是,这种高效的问题解决能力让SkyScanner能够专注于提供更加个性化的服务,比如基于用户历史数据推荐最优旅行方案,进一步增强了用户的粘性。 此外,技术可观测性还为SkyScanner带来了长期的战略优势。通过对海量用户数据的分析,工程师可以发现潜在的使用模式和痛点,进而推动产品迭代。这种以数据驱动的方式不仅提高了系统的稳定性,也让用户体验变得更加流畅自然。正如一位SkyScanner的产品经理所言:“我们的目标是让用户感受到每一次点击都值得信赖。” ### 3.2 SkyScanner如何提升旅行者的搜索体验 作为全球领先的旅游搜索引擎,SkyScanner深知旅行者的需求远不止于简单的信息查询。为了满足这一期望,SkyScanner通过技术革新大幅优化了其搜索功能,使其更加智能、快速且精准。具体来说,新引入的分布式追踪平台和实时监控系统使得整个搜索流程得到了质的飞跃。 首先,在速度方面,SkyScanner的技术升级让搜索请求的响应时间缩短至原来的三分之一。这意味着用户只需等待几秒钟,即可获得来自全球数千家航空公司和酒店供应商的结果。这种即时反馈极大地改善了用户的操作体验,尤其是在移动设备上使用时更为明显。 其次,在准确性方面,SkyScanner利用增强的可观测性技术栈对用户行为进行了深入分析。例如,通过对搜索关键词、停留时间和点击路径的研究,系统能够更好地理解用户的偏好,并据此调整结果排序。据官方统计,这一改进使搜索结果的相关性提升了近50%,从而帮助旅行者更快找到理想的选择。 最后,SkyScanner还特别注重细节上的优化。例如,当用户输入不完整或模糊的信息时,系统会自动提供补全建议;而在价格波动较大的情况下,用户则可以通过订阅功能及时获取优惠通知。这些贴心的设计无不体现了SkyScanner对用户体验的高度重视,也为其在全球市场中赢得了良好的口碑。 ## 四、工程技术成本的降低 ### 4.1 成本降低的实证分析 技术革新带来的成本降低是SkyScanner成功的关键之一。通过引入现代化可观测性工具,SkyScanner不仅优化了系统性能,还显著削减了工程成本。根据内部数据显示,整体运维成本降低了约30%,这一数字背后隐藏着无数工程师日夜努力的成果。例如,在传统架构中,定位一个复杂问题可能需要数小时甚至数天的时间,而现在借助分布式追踪和实时监控功能,这一过程通常只需几分钟即可完成。这种效率的提升直接转化为生产力的增长,每位工程师的日均任务完成量提高了近40%。 此外,服务中断时间的减少也是成本降低的重要体现。通过技术升级,SkyScanner的服务中断时间减少了约70%,这意味着用户可以更长时间地享受无缝衔接的服务体验,而企业也因此避免了因停机而导致的收入损失。从财务角度来看,这种稳定性不仅提升了用户的满意度,也为公司带来了更高的投资回报率(ROI)。正如一位SkyScanner高管所言:“技术革新不仅是对现状的改进,更是对未来潜力的挖掘。” ### 4.2 工程技术成本优化对行业的长远影响 SkyScanner的技术革新不仅仅是一次企业的自我突破,更是一场行业变革的序幕。通过工程技术成本的优化,SkyScanner为整个旅游搜索引擎行业树立了一个标杆。首先,这种成本优化策略推动了行业内其他竞争者加速技术升级的步伐。当一家企业能够以更低的成本提供更优质的服务时,市场自然会对其投以更多关注。这迫使其他企业不得不重新审视自身的技术栈,并寻找类似的成本节约方案。 其次,SkyScanner的成功案例证明了技术可观测性的重要性。通过对多维度数据的整合与分析,企业不仅可以更好地理解系统运行状态,还能发现潜在的使用模式和痛点。这种以数据驱动的方式不仅提高了系统的稳定性,也让用户体验变得更加流畅自然。据研究显示,类似的可观测性技术如果被广泛应用于旅游搜索引擎行业,预计可使全行业的平均运维成本下降20%-30%,从而释放更多资源用于创新研发。 最后,SkyScanner的技术革新还揭示了一个重要的趋势:未来的旅游搜索引擎将更加注重个性化服务与实时响应能力。随着用户需求的不断变化,只有那些能够快速适应并优化自身系统的公司才能在激烈的市场竞争中立于不败之地。因此,SkyScanner的经验无疑为整个行业指明了一条清晰的发展路径——通过技术革新降低成本、优化体验,最终实现商业价值的最大化。 ## 五、SkyScanner未来展望 ### 5.1 持续创新的技术规划 在技术革新的浪潮中,SkyScanner不仅通过可观测性技术栈的升级实现了显著的成本节约和用户体验优化,更展现了其对未来持续创新的坚定承诺。面对日益复杂的用户需求和技术环境,SkyScanner制定了一套全面而前瞻的技术规划,旨在进一步巩固其行业领先地位。 首先,SkyScanner计划将人工智能(AI)与机器学习(ML)深度融入其可观测性框架中。这一举措预计将进一步提升系统的智能化水平,使工程师能够以更高的精度预测潜在问题,并提前采取措施加以解决。例如,通过对历史数据的分析,系统可以自动识别出可能导致延迟或故障的模式,从而将服务中断时间进一步减少至接近零。据内部估算,这种智能化升级有望在未来两年内再降低20%的运维成本。 其次,SkyScanner正积极探索区块链技术的应用潜力,特别是在旅行交易的安全性和透明度方面。通过引入区块链技术,SkyScanner不仅可以确保用户数据的绝对安全,还能为用户提供更加可信的交易体验。这不仅有助于增强用户的信任感,也将成为吸引新用户的重要卖点。 此外,SkyScanner还致力于打造一个开放的技术生态系统,鼓励第三方开发者基于其平台开发更多创新功能。这种开放合作的策略不仅能够丰富产品功能,还将促进整个行业的技术进步。正如SkyScanner的一位技术负责人所言:“我们相信,只有不断突破自我,才能真正满足用户日益增长的需求。” ### 5.2 旅行搜索引擎的行业发展预测 随着技术的飞速发展,旅行搜索引擎行业正迎来前所未有的变革机遇。作为行业的领军者,SkyScanner的成功经验无疑为其他企业提供了宝贵的借鉴意义。未来几年,该行业的发展趋势将主要集中在以下几个方面: 第一,个性化服务将成为竞争的核心要素。根据市场研究数据显示,超过70%的用户更倾向于选择能够提供定制化推荐的平台。因此,未来的旅行搜索引擎将更加注重利用大数据和AI技术,深入挖掘用户偏好,为每位用户提供独一无二的旅行方案。 第二,实时响应能力的重要性将进一步凸显。随着移动互联网的普及,越来越多的用户习惯于随时随地进行搜索和预订。为了满足这一需求,旅行搜索引擎必须不断提升系统的响应速度和稳定性。SkyScanner的经验表明,通过优化可观测性技术栈,服务中断时间可减少约70%,这为行业树立了标杆。 第三,绿色环保将成为行业发展的新方向。随着全球对可持续发展的关注日益增加,旅行搜索引擎也开始探索如何通过技术创新减少碳排放。例如,SkyScanner已推出“绿色飞行”功能,帮助用户选择碳排放最低的航班选项。这种社会责任感的体现,不仅赢得了用户的广泛认可,也为行业树立了良好的榜样。 综上所述,旅行搜索引擎行业的未来充满无限可能。而像SkyScanner这样的先行者,将继续引领技术革新潮流,推动整个行业迈向更高层次的发展阶段。 ## 六、总结 通过技术革新,SkyScanner显著提升了系统的可观测性,不仅使整体运维成本降低了约30%,还将服务中断时间减少了70%。这些成果直接转化为用户体验的优化,例如搜索响应速度提升至原来的三倍,结果相关性提高近50%。此外,工程师的工作效率也大幅增长,日均任务完成量提高了近40%。未来,SkyScanner计划进一步融合AI与区块链技术,推动个性化服务和绿色出行的发展,为行业树立新标杆。这一系列举措不仅巩固了SkyScanner的市场地位,也为旅行搜索引擎行业的持续进步提供了重要参考。
加载文章中...